Hello,
I've found in our server ( PostgreSQL 13.5 on x86_64-pc-linux-gnu, compiled
by gcc (GCC) 4.8.5 20150623 (Red Hat 4.8.5-44), 64-bit ) following error:
2022-03-31 09:29:58 CEST [15490]: [1-1]
user=app,db=main,host=192.168.1.231,app=[unknown] ERROR: could not access
status of transaction 3021015672
2022-03-31 09:29:58 CEST [15490]: [2-1]
user=app,db=main,host=192.168.1.231,app=[unknown] DETAIL: Could not open
file "pg_xact/0B41": Adresář nebo soubor neexistuje.
2022-03-31 09:29:58 CEST [15490]: [3-1]
user=app,db=main,host=192.168.1.231,app=[unknown] STATEMENT: LISTEN
"CONFIG"
Since we have enabled track_commit_timestamp, I' tried:
prematch=# show track_commit_timestamp ;
track_commit_timestamp
------------------------
on
(1 row)
prematch=# select * from pg_xact_commit_timestamp('3021015672');
pg_xact_commit_timestamp
--------------------------
(1 row)
Since this was not helpful, searching in the archives, I've found the
thread:
"BUG #16961: Could not access status of transaction"
https://www.postgresql.org/message-id/flat/VE1PR03MB531295B1BDCFE422441B15FD92499%40VE1PR03MB5312.eurprd03.prod.outlook.com#7e36d1fdca921b5292e92c7017984ffa
But it looks not to have any result.
Unfortunately, I have no isolated test case, so I'd like to ask for advice
on what set of information to collect if it happened next time, to be able
to supply some valuable bug reports.
If it is a known configuration issue or an application logic issue, any
advice is welcome (the scenario described in the abovementioned thread is
not our application case).
